Today was Joel's birthday, our fourth together and the first one he hasn't spent most of the day in bed ill! This made for a very pleasant day. We were going to make one of his famous cheesecakes to bring along to the office tomorrow to celebrate, but we found earlier this week that the regular grocery stores here don't appear to carry graham crackers. That's going to make making a graham cracker crust a tad difficult. There's a grocery store which specializes in English and American food and we'll try going out there, but we just didn't make it before the weekend, so no cheesecake tomorrow.

Instead, I picked up a box of cakemix, and made that. This was the first time following recipe instructions that my Dutch dictionary failed me, and putting the instructions into babelfish resulted in some amusing text about seizures. But boxed cake mixes really are designed to be idiot proof. You put everything together, you mix it (1 minute on low, 5 minutes on high, that part I did figure out), and you bake it. It turned out quite well, especially with a light vanilla/powdered sugar glaze on it, but it's unlike any cake I've ever had before - much closer in texture and consistency to a pound cake than your standard Betty Crocker cake-in-a-box.

We didn't do anything else much special, but there was an interesting movie on TV that we curled up and watched ("Voyage of the Damned", which had the pleasant property of turning out to have been based on real events), and we've still got some ice cream in the freezer we might dig out. Joel doesn't really go in for birthdays much, so all in all I think the day turned out quite nicely.
